Output e610866f00e41260fa651bbdf3e5dc58f5621a58631a73ad6cd36aaf64d14d50:1

value
253846860
script pubkey
OP_0 OP_PUSHBYTES_20 3c66afe490daedda86be65d6f34446e3ea8c5fec
address
ltc1q83n2leysmtka4p47vht0x3zxu04gchlv84apv5
transaction
e610866f00e41260fa651bbdf3e5dc58f5621a58631a73ad6cd36aaf64d14d50
spent
true